Question 669956: 1,359 Miles I will be driving. My tank takes 40dollars to fill it up and I was courios how much money I might be spending.

Depends on your miles per gallon and the price of gas
...
For example,
1359 miles / 30 miles per gallon = 45.3 gallons needed for the trip
45.3 gallons * $3.55 per gallon = $160.82 for fuel
...
Let x be the miles per gallon and y be the price of gas
cost = (1359/x)*(3.55)
